Discover Unique Family Spring Break Destinations for Homeowners

Family enjoying spring break destinations with fun attractions and vibrant landscapes.

Explore Unique Family Spring Break Destinations

As families gear up for spring break, the search for the perfect getaway can be daunting. Luckily, there are plenty of unique destinations that offer fun, warmth, and a family-friendly atmosphere without the overwhelming spring break crowds. Here are some top picks that promise an unforgettable experience for families looking to create lasting memories.

1. New Orleans, Louisiana: A Colorful Adventure

New Orleans is bursting with culture and charm, making it an unexpected but delightful family destination. With mild temperatures in the 50s to 70s during March and April, it's ideal for exploring the vibrant streets. Families can stroll through the picturesque Garden District, take the historic streetcar to the French Quarter, or enjoy the interactive exhibits at the New Orleans Aquarium. A visit to City Park, with its expansive grounds and botanical gardens, is also a must...

2. Charleston, South Carolina: Southern Comfort

Another enchanting destination is Charleston, known for its historic architecture and family-friendly atmosphere. The weather is perfect for outdoor activities, and with temperatures ranging from the 50s to 70s, visitors can enjoy beautiful parks and local eateries...

3. Palm Springs, California: Desert Delight

The vibrant landscapes of Palm Springs offer families the chance to enjoy springtime sunshine. With fun activities like visits to the Cabazon Dinosaurs and excursions to Joshua Tree National Park, it offers both adventure and relaxation. Plus, crowds are typically lighter post-winter, leading to an ideal experience...

4. Dallas, Texas: Surprise and Delight

Dallas may not be the first place to come to mind for family-friendly fun, but it's full of hidden gems. The city offers a variety of activities, from museums like the Dallas Museum of Art to outdoor parks perfect for picnics. Families should check local school schedules to avoid peak times, ensuring a more enjoyable visit...

5. Family-Friendly Tips for Stress-Free Travel

Traveling with kids can come with its own challenges. Here are some tips to ensure a smooth vacation:
- **Plan ahead**: Research activities and accommodations that cater to families to avoid last-minute stress.
- **Pack wisely**: Bring essentials like snacks and games to keep kids entertained during travel.
- **Flexible itineraries**: Allow room for spontaneity and downtime to keep everyone happy...

By selecting the right destination and preparing accordingly, families can enjoy a fun and stress-free spring break together, creating cherished memories that will last a lifetime. So, pack those bags, grab the sunscreen, and embark on an adventure this spring!

Understanding Custom vs. Standard Replacement Windows for Home Renovation

Update Custom vs. Standard Replacement Windows: Understanding Your Options When it comes to replacing your home windows, it's crucial to know your choices. The two primary categories are custom windows and standard windows. Each has distinct benefits, which can significantly influence your home’s appearance, efficiency, and overall value. The Basics: What Sets Custom Apart from Standard? Custom windows are designed specifically for the exact measurements of your home, making them perfect for unique openings found in older houses. In contrast, standard windows are mass-produced in common sizes. While they are typically faster to order and install, they may not always fit perfectly due to the natural settling of a house over time. This mismatch can lead to drafts, leaks, and even higher energy bills in the long run. Curb Appeal: Aesthetic Advantages of Custom Windows When revamping your home, consider that custom windows not only fit better but also offer greater design flexibility. Unlike standard windows, which come in limited shapes and colors, custom options allow you to express your creativity and match your home’s architectural style. Whether you prefer a contemporary look or something more traditional, custom windows can enhance your home’s curb appeal, potentially increasing its market value. Installation Insights: Weighing Effort Against Time While standard windows can often be installed quickly, they may require modifications to fit your home’s unique openings. This might lead to additional costs and time for adjustments. In contrast, custom windows, while taking longer to produce, generally need fewer alterations during installation, offering a more efficient process overall. Quality Control: Long-Term Benefits of Custom Windows Quality can vary between standard and custom windows. Standard windows, given their mass production, are more likely to face quality inconsistencies. Custom windows, however, are manufactured with attention to detail for each specific order, resulting in better durability and performance. This means they're often a wiser investment, as they are less likely to require repairs or replacements quickly. Making the Right Choice: What Works for You? In conclusion, while standard windows may serve their purpose and save time, the advantages of custom windows cannot be overstated. They provide better fitting, aesthetic choices, and potentially improved energy efficiency, which can lead to savings on heating and cooling costs over time. Consider your home's unique needs and make a decision that supports long-term improvements and comfort. If you're considering updating your windows, think carefully about your options. Choosing the right windows now can lead to more significant benefits down the road, making your home feel more comfortable and inviting.

Discover the Rise of Gender Neutral Baby Names That Define Inclusivity

Update Embracing Gender Neutrality in Baby Names In today’s progressive society, the popularity of gender-neutral baby names is surging. Parents are increasingly drawn to names that liberate their children from traditional gender expectations, opting instead for names that encapsulate the beauty of inclusivity. From Avery to Logan, these names not only set a modern tone but also make room for personal expression and individuality. Why Choose Gender Neutral Names? Gender-neutral baby names provide a sense of flexibility and creativity. As society evolves, so do perceptions surrounding gender identities. By choosing a unisex name, parents act as trailblazers, offering their children a chance to define their identities without the constraints of tradition. For example, names like Riley and Logan have gained traction in both boys’ and girls’ categories, blurring the lines of gender. Popular Gender-Neutral Names According to the latest data, several names stand out for their versatility. Names like Parker, Rowan, and Blake rank high for both genders, reflecting current naming trends. These names not only resonate with parents seeking modern names but also embrace cultural shifts towards non-binary identities. Some of these unisex names have historical roots but have seen a revival among younger generations, showcasing the cyclical nature of naming trends. Unique Name Ideas Beyond the Trends If you’re looking to break away from the mainstream, consider exploring unique options. Names like Aspen, Dorian, and Sage can offer a distinctive sound and meaning, allowing more unique identification for your child. Uncommon names tend to carry fewer societal associations, making them perfect candidates for those seeking truly gender-neutral options. Practical Tips for Choosing the Perfect Name When contemplating a gender-neutral name, think about how it pairs with the family’s last name and any potential middle names. Practicing the full name can help ensure it flows well and feels right. Additionally, consider the initials to avoid unforeseen combinations that might lead to unwanted nicknames. Final Thoughts Choosing a name for your little one is both an exciting and significant task. Gender-neutral names present a wonderful opportunity to embrace change and creativity. Whether you opt for a name on the rise like Avery or one that’s uniquely yours, remember that the most important aspect is to choose a name that resonates with your family values and aspirations. As you embark on the naming process, take a moment to celebrate the diversity and beauty of names. They play a crucial role in shaping identity, and in choosing a gender-neutral name, you empower your child to forge their own path.

Choosing the Right Size Tractor: A Guide for Homeowners and Service Providers

Update Understanding the Importance of Choosing the Right Size Tractor For homeowners and home service providers alike, the decision to purchase a tractor can significantly impact daily operations, efficiency, and productivity. Kubota has emerged as a trusted name in the tractor industry, offering a robust lineup to cater to various needs. Choosing the right size tractor goes beyond merely picking an option off the shelf; it requires a comprehensive understanding of the terrain, intended tasks, and overall expected workloads. Types of Kubota Tractors: Which One is Right for You? Kubota's tractor range can be broadly categorized into three types: compact, utility, and agricultural tractors. Compact tractors are perfect for small jobs, gardens, and landscaping projects, offering flexibility and maneuverability for residential areas. The Kubota BX Series, for instance, is renowned for its small footprint and versatility, making it great for tight spaces. On the other hand, utility tractors like the L Series strike a balance between power and versatility, fitting perfectly for home service providers who deal with mid-sized properties. For larger farming tasks, agricultural tractors deliver the horsepower needed for heavy-duty operations. It's crucial to match the tractor's capabilities to the job at hand; a tractor too small may struggle with demanding workloads, while a larger machine could lead to fuel inefficiencies. Key Factors to Consider When Choosing Your Tractor Several key factors should guide your decision-making process in selecting the right Kubota tractor: Horsepower: Impacts performance directly. The right horsepower ensures that the tractor can handle the intended tasks without excessive strain. Size and Maneuverability: Consider accessibility and storage when selecting size. Compact tractors fit smaller spaces but may come with limitations in heavy-duty work. Terrain: Understanding your land’s conditions impacts tractor performance. For instance, slopes may require a 4WD option for enhanced stability. Intended Tasks: Whether it's mowing, tilling, or material handling, your tractor must align with your operational needs for the best results. Practical Applications: Choosing Based on User Scenarios Real-world examples highlight the importance of selecting the right tractor based on land size and task requirements. For instance, a hobby farmer managing five acres might find the Kubota BX Series ideal due to its compact size and efficiency in light tasks. Conversely, a commercial farm managing 500 acres requires a more robust option like the M7 Series, equipped with advanced technology for heavy-duty operations. Maximizing Your Tractor's Potential with Attachments Once your tractor size is determined, selecting the appropriate attachments can enhance its functionality. From front-end loaders for material handling to rotary tillers for gardening tasks, the right attachments turn your Kubota tractor into a versatile multi-tool. This adaptability is essential for homeowners balancing various projects throughout the year. Conclusion: Make Informed Tractor Decisions In conclusion, choosing the right size tractor is a crucial step for homeowners and service providers involved in outdoor tasks. Take the time to evaluate your needs carefully, considering the type of work you’ll be doing and the conditions of your land. By doing so, you can enhance productivity significantly and ensure that your investment in a Kubota tractor pays off over the long haul.
